SWEET SAGES
There are sweet Sage abilities to nab. Our fave: Sage of Wind. It gives you a gust of air from behind for extra gliding range! Use Sage of Water to tame fire. Sage of Lighting for shockingly awesome attacks. Sage of Fire to turn up the heat. Plus, a rad fifth ability we won’t spoil here.
ULTRAHANDY HELP
The all-new Ultrahand ability is ultra-handy. Use it to grab items, like underwater chests or sand-covered treasures. Then start combo-ing items. Make makeshift karts, throw together sleds – basically, pop packs of pro props together! Move and stick any item that’s highlighted with Ultrahand view. Wanna fix a sticky stuff-up? Shake the right stick to detach and try again.
FUSE FUN
Fuse is another power you’ll love to lean on. Pop Fuse to combo your sword or shield with nearby stuff. Like, an explosive barrel on a shield for a big-boom parry! Or a rocket on a shield for high-speed take-offs. Plus, a boulder on a sword for cracking rocks (or baddy noggins).

RAD RECALL
The other peak power we’re obsessed with is Recall. If we recall correctly, Recall is all about rewinding time. See that giant stone tumbling out of the clouds? Hit it with Recall to ride it back up! Then bounce between Recall, Ultrahand and other ace abilities to crack plenty of peak puzzles.
